On Fri, Jan 28, 2022 at 10:22:00AM +0100, Christian König wrote: >Am 28.01.22 um 10:12 schrieb Lucas De Marchi: >>On Fri, Jan 28, 2022 at 09:41:14AM +0100, Christian König wrote: >>>Rule #1 is to never ever break the build. >>> >>>Because of this all those patches needs to be squashed into a >>>single one as far as I can see. >> >>what config are you building on? > >Well I'm not building at all, I'm just looking at the patches as an >engineer with 25 years of experience with Linux patches. > >Just take a look at patch number 2: > >-static int fastrpc_vmap(struct dma_buf *dmabuf, struct dma_buf_map *map) >+static int fastrpc_vmap(struct dma_buf *dmabuf, struct iosys_map *map) > >You are changing the functions signature without changing any of the >callers. > >At bare minimum that causes a warning and on runtime this only works >by coincident now because the structure pointers just happen to have >the same layout. This is not something we usually do.
you missed the magic/hack on patch 1:
1) dma-buf-map.h includes iosys-map.h _at the end_ 2) iosys-map.h includes dma-buf-map.h at the beginning and initially does a "define iosys_map dma_buf_map".
So, it doesn't work by coincidence, It's because it was done to allow converting it piecemeal.
But as I said, I don't really have a preference. When crossing subsystems one thing that is hard is that different people have different preferences on these things. At least squashing now is much easier than if I had to split it
Try to imagine how much complain I received on going the other way in 25985edcedea6396277003854657b5f3cb31a628 with 2463 files changed, 4252 insertions(+), 4252 deletions(-) :)
